About your characters... they're good. Most of them have pretty unique personality traits. Yet, most of them seem to have their background dictated by their class. As in, they've been living the military life for quite some time before the story begins (Ian is the exception to this. I might have missed a couple others). In war, thats not usually how things turn out. Regular folk are conscripted, have to steal/fight to make ends meet, have their livlihoods destroyed, etc. (see Brom/Nephenee from FE 9). Anyone could be sucked up into the fighting, given the circumstances. Also, if you neglect to include these kinds of characters, you won't really have a good opportunity to flesh out the cultures of your countries. If you throw in a few commoner characters that aren't mercs to begin with, you'll have that much more to work with in developing your world.

Also, Kyon= Joshua. They're both obsessed with coin flipping, and let chance determine their course in life. You should try to individualize him more; simply saying that he's cynical doesn't really make him much different.
